Ensure your Blink camera detects motion by checking these steps: 1. Verify Sync Module and Camera connection. 2. Ensure Motion Detection is enabled in the Blink app settings. 3. Adjust the sensitivity level under Camera Settings. 4. Check Wi-Fi signal strength near the camera. 5. Restart the camera and Sync Module. Following these steps typically resolves most motion detection issues.

- What can I do if my Blink camera is still not detecting motion? Try replacing the batteries, repositioning the camera for better coverage, or checking for obstructions in the field of view.
- How do I enable motion detection on my Blink camera? Open the Blink app, go to camera settings, and toggle the motion detection option to 'on'.
- What should I check if my Blink camera loses connection? Ensure the Sync Module is powered and connected to Wi-Fi, then verify the signal strength and reposition if necessary.
- Can weather affect my Blink camera’s performance? Yes, extreme weather conditions can impact connectivity and detection; it's best to ensure the camera is installed in a sheltered area.
